Tod's, the label best known for its signature Gommino loafers,  has revealed that Kendall Jenner is the star of its Spring/Summer 2018 campaign, alongside Italian ballet dancer Roberto Bolle. 

The 22-year-old model, who at the end of 2017 overtook Gisele Bundchen as the world's highest earning model (raking in $22 million over the course of the year), is a savvy choice considering her millennial appeal and 86 million followers on Instagram. 

Bolle, meanwhile, is a cultural antidote to his co-star; a celebrated ballet dancer who has been dancing professionally since 1990, he made his Royal Ballet debut in 1999 opposite British ballerina Darcey Bussell in The Nutcracker. Now he is principal dancer at La Scala with a not-too-shabby 532,000 followers on Instagram himself.

The campaign, which was  shot by Baron & Baron, sees Jenner and Bolle lounging by the pool with various canine friends in tow, and clambering over rocks on a sunset-lit beach; the ideal backdrop for the most recent Tod's collection, which, with 1970s undertones, aims to encapsulate the "naturalness of an Italian summer".

Jenner wears white denim with buttery leather blouson shirting and fringed loafers, and printed halterneck tops with frayed-hem jeans. Meanwhile, Bolle alternates between a brown suede jacket and jeans, and a denim shirt styled with navy chinos and leather trainers.

Despite launching a ready-to-wear collection 12 years ago and subsequently going on to experiment with a more fashion-forward approach to design, the focus on leather this season - from shoes and bags to shirts and jackets - rings true with the brand's timelessly elegant look. 

In the campaign video, which captures an idyllic Amalfi-coast mood, Bolle and Jenner are seen taking turns to film, playing cards and enjoying pasta with an ocean view.

It's not the first time that Jenner has taken up a role behind the camera. The model made her debut as a  photographer early last year, shooting the main fashion story for the 17th issue of LOVE magazine, and more recently capturing her sister Kylie, with whom she runs clothing brand Kendall + Kylie, for the cover of LOVE 19. tods.com
